Package getName() method in Java with Examples

2025 年 3 月 28 日 | 阅读 2 分钟

java.lang.Package 类包含 getName() 函数。可以使用 Package 类获取包名。该方法返回的包名是 String 类型。

语法

参数:此方法不接受任何参数。

返回值:方法返回的包名是 String 类型。

示例 1

代码中使用 Package.getPackage("java.lang") 获取 "java.lang" 包的 Package 对象。然后打印包含包信息的 Package 对象的字符串表示。此外,还可以使用 getName() 方法获取并打印包名 "java.lang"。这说明了如何使用 Java 运行时环境的包元数据访问和测试功能。

实施

文件名: GetNameExample1.java

输出

 
The package represented by mypack is : package java.lang
The Name of mypack is : java.lang   

示例 2

代码中使用 Package.getPackage("java.io") 获取 "java.io" 包的 Package 对象。使用 toString() 方法打印包名以及包的其他元数据。接下来,使用 getName() 函数检索并打印包名 "java.io"。这演示了如何使用 Java 检索和显示特定于包的数据。

实施

文件名: GetNameExample2.java

输出

 
The package represented by mypack is : package java.io
The Name of mypack is : java.io